The Security Audit Log now logs the table or view name and the scheduled activity of external table access via RFC connections; a new message type has been defined. You can find this fix and an overview of the required support packages in SAP Note 1539105.

The first step to eliminating sprawl in permissions is to prevent it. To do this, administrators should obtain an overview and the assigned authorizations should be checked regularly. This helps to identify problems and incorrectly assigned authorizations at an early stage. The workload monitor can help here. This shows which authorizations users are actually using. The use of authorizations can be analyzed selectively and exported to tables. This also helps to improve existing roles and to create new roles for the authorization model in SAP.

You have developed applications yourself and would like to maintain suggestion values for them? The easiest way to do this is with the help of the permission trace. Permission checks are also performed on self-developed applications. These applications must therefore be included in the PFCG rolls. If they are maintained in a role menu, you will notice that in addition to the start permissions (such as S_TCODE), no other authorization objects are added to the PFCG role. The reason for this is that even for customer-specific applications suggestion values must be maintained to ensure that the PFCG role care runs according to the rules and to facilitate the care for you. Up to now, the values of customer-owned applications had to be either manually maintained in the PFCG role, or the suggested values maintenance in the transaction SU24 was performed manually.

If a transaction is removed from the role menu, the default permission is deleted when mixing. However, this only applies if no further transaction requires this permission and therefore uses the same permission proposal. This applies to both active and inactive default permissions.

If you want to allow users to access only individual table rows, you can use the S_TABU_LIN authorization object, which allows access to specific rows of a table for defined organisational criteria.
